码迷,mamicode.com
首页 > 其他好文 > 详细

svn迁移的方法

时间:2015-09-10 17:51:26      阅读:401      评论:0      收藏:0      [点我收藏+]

标签:svn

1、进入原始SVN库所在路径。


2、使用svnadmin命令将你需要迁移的项目库dump出来。这里需要等待一段时间。

例如:将原来的Repository导出为一个文件dumpfile
> svnadmin dump path/to/old-repo > dumpfile
 

3、在新服务器上安装svn服务端和客户端程序。


4、确定SVN版本库存放路径,并使用svnadmin命令创建版本库。


5、将刚才备份出来的数据,导入到新的库中。此处仍需要等待一段时间。

例如:将dumpfile导入到新的Repository
> svnadmin load path/to/new-repo < dumpfile
 

6、检查新的Repository的conf/目录下的配置文件, 检查hooks/目录下的构子程序等等...

需要把conf/svnserve.conf中的配置项打开,比如

authz-db = authz

password-db = passwd

anon-access = none

auth-access = write
 

7、配置svn启动脚本,配置完毕后开起svn服务。


8、查看服务是否正常启动。


9、收尾工作,与项目负责人沟通,告诉他们常用的发版工具了,如有需要连接svn服务器的。相应的服务器地址也需要更改成新的地址。或者直接协助他们修改。直到测试无误。



参考资料:  svn迁移   http://www.studyofnet.com/news/911.html

本文出自 “学习也休闲” 博客,请务必保留此出处http://studyofnet.blog.51cto.com/8142094/1693345

svn迁移的方法

标签:svn

原文地址:http://studyofnet.blog.51cto.com/8142094/1693345

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!